Expeditionary Learning


Once we started at Lynnhaven School, it was very clear that the educational experience offered here surpassed the typical high school curriculum with just core and elective subjects. My student was climbing rock walls and working in community gardens - something I never thought my video-game loving child would do.
- Current Lynnhaven Parent
Our students learn at least as much outside the classroom as in it. ​All of our classes weave expeditionary learning into curricula because we strive to integrate experiences in the natural world and across cultures. Expeditions offer valuable opportunities to practice independence, compassion, and service, as well as broaden students’ education. Hiking, camping, volunteering, collecting data, and team-building are just some ways our students experience learning. These jam-packed experiences give students the chance to take part in fun, hands-on learning, and travel opportunities. The world becomes your classroom and those real-world experiences supplement classroom lessons and contribute to a truly well-rounded education. 

Field Trips

Lynnhaven School averages 37 field trips per year. Students may spend the afternoon at the Virginia Fine Arts Museum (VMFA) or explore the Richmond's many trails along the James River. Field trips are part of those essential experiences of a Lynnhaven education!

Voyager

Each year students make their way to new destinations. Travel enables students to step out of their comfort zones and face new challenges as they navigate unfamiliar territories, make decisions, and adapt to different situations. It also brings our students together through teamwork, and shared memories create lasting connections among students.

Camp Lynnhaven

Camp is an experience that every child deserves. This school-wide three-day, two-night experience is the epitome of learning for JOY. Students get a chance to unplug and adventure! From high ropes and zip-lines to canoeing and campfires, Camp Lynnhaven is an annual highlight!
